1) The Brilliance is a contemporary classical music duo composed of David Gungor and John Arndt, originating from Tulsa Oklahoma.
The journey started in early 2009 when David became inspired to create a unique and different musical experience outside of the typical "christian music" soundscape.
"I wanted to make a Christian record that was constructed in a fresh way. I had an idea to base a record around a string quartet and piano, and then build around that."
David teamed up with longtime friend and fellow musician John Arndt and began the creative process.
"I called John Arndt, and asked if he could produce the record, and do the string arrangements. He challenged me and brought out the best of the music. "
In early October The Brilliance released their first single to the iTunes store.
2) "The Brilliance is an alternative/garage/punk/rock band that was originally formed in 2004. Over the years we played many a show, recorded many a song, and got wasted one too many a time!. During first three years as a band, we recorded three e.p.'s that included 22 songs in total. However, only one of the three was ever really pressed and sold at our shows. Because of this, we are going to release a collection of the best songs from those e.p.'s as well as three new ones that were tracked and recorded over the past 4 months. "Recollection" will be the first and hopefully not last full length album that we will have officially released. I (Paul Brilliance) have been personally making music since 1997 and this has been a long time in coming. The dichotomy of both the old and new songs really flows together well. Recording and musical progression can be heard through each phase of the bands existence, which for me personally was a humbling realization. However, I am proud of everything we have done. I wrestled with the idea of re-recording many of the old songs but decided not to because the purity in the originals is something not found in recordings today. People are so used to a polished perfect sounding product, that they don't realize they are not getting an honest recording. If anything, the Brilliance has always been nothing but DIY and honest." -from https://www.facebook.com/thebrilliancerocks/info

The Brilliance's song "Brother" tackles themes of forgiveness, love, and compassion for our fellow human beings - even those we consider our enemies. The opening lines are simple but powerful, as the singer declares that when they look at their enemy, they see their brother. This suggests a deep understanding of the human experience and a recognition that we are all connected in some way. The repetition of this line throughout the song emphasizes this point and underscores the importance of empathy and understanding.
The second half of the song centers on the concept of forgiveness, which is described as "the garment of our courage." This imagery is particularly striking because it suggests that forgiveness isn't just something we do - it's something we wear, something that becomes a part of who we are. The lyrics suggest that forgiveness allows us to make peace and see the wounds that bind us all together. There is a call to action, too, as the singer asks us to "open up our eyes" and extend love and charity towards our fellow humans.
Overall, "Brother" is a deeply poignant and thought-provoking song that shows the power of music to provoke contemplation and encourage change. The message of love and compassion is universal and speaks to the need for empathy and understanding in our world today.
